JavaTM Platform
Standard Ed. 6

java.awt
클래스 ScrollPaneAdjustable

java.lang.Object 
  상위를 확장 java.awt.ScrollPaneAdjustable
모든 구현된 인터페이스:
Adjustable , Serializable


public class ScrollPaneAdjustable
extends Object
implements Adjustable , Serializable

이 클래스는 ScrollPane 의 수평 및 수직 스크롤 바 상태를 나타냅니다. 이 클래스의 객체는 ScrollPane 메소드에 의해 돌려주어집니다.

도입된 버젼:
1.4
관련 항목:
직렬화 된 형식

필드의 개요
 
인터페이스 java.awt. Adjustable 로부터 상속된 필드
HORIZONTAL , NO_ORIENTATION , VERTICAL
 
메소드의 개요
 void addAdjustmentListener (AdjustmentListener  l)
          이 ScrollPaneAdjustable 로부터 조정 이벤트를 받기 위해서(때문에), 지정된 조정 청취자를 추가합니다.
 AdjustmentListener [] getAdjustmentListeners ()
          이 ScrollPaneAdjustable 에 등록된 모든 조정 청취자의 배열을 돌려줍니다.
 int getBlockIncrement ()
          조정 가능한 객체의 블록 증분치를 돌려줍니다.
 int getMaximum ()
          조정 가능한 객체의 최대치를 돌려줍니다.
 int getMinimum ()
          조정 가능한 객체의 최소치를 돌려줍니다.
 int getOrientation ()
          이 스크롤 바의 방향을 돌려줍니다.
 int getUnitIncrement ()
          조정 가능한 객체의 유니트 증분치를 돌려줍니다.
 int getValue ()
          조정 가능한 객체의 현재의 값을 돌려줍니다.
 boolean getValueIsAdjusting ()
          사용자가 액션을 취득중이기 위해서(때문에) 값의 변경이 진행되고 있는 경우에, true 를 돌려줍니다.
 int getVisibleAmount ()
          비례 인디케이터(indicator)의 길이를 돌려줍니다.
 String paramString ()
          이 스크롤 바 상태를 나타내는 캐릭터 라인을 돌려줍니다.
 void removeAdjustmentListener (AdjustmentListener  l)
          이 ScrollPaneAdjustable 로부터 조정 이벤트를 받지 않게, 지정된 조정 청취자를 삭제합니다.
 void setBlockIncrement (int b)
          조정 가능한 객체의 블록 증분치를 설정합니다.
 void setMaximum (int max)
          이 메소드는, 절대 사용자 코드에 의해 호출하지 말아 주세요.
 void setMinimum (int min)
          이 메소드는, 절대 사용자 코드에 의해 호출하지 말아 주세요.
 void setUnitIncrement (int u)
          조정 가능한 객체의 유니트 증분치를 설정합니다.
 void setValue (int v)
          이 스크롤 바의 값을, 지정된 값으로 설정합니다.
 void setValueIsAdjusting (boolean b)
          valueIsAdjusting 프로퍼티을 설정합니다.
 void setVisibleAmount (int v)
          이 메소드는, 절대 사용자 코드에 의해 호출하지 말아 주세요.
 String toString ()
          이 스크롤 바 및 그 값의 캐릭터 라인 표현을 돌려줍니다.
 
클래스 java.lang. Object 로부터 상속된 메소드
clone , equals , finalize , getClass , hashCode , notify , notifyAll , wait , wait , wait
 

메소드의 상세

getOrientation

public int getOrientation()
이 스크롤 바의 방향을 돌려줍니다.

정의:
인터페이스 Adjustable 내의 getOrientation
반환값:
이 스크롤 바의 방향. Adjustable.HORIZONTAL 또는 Adjustable.VERTICAL

setMinimum

public void setMinimum(int min)
이 메소드는, 절대 사용자 코드에 의해 호출하지 말아 주세요. 이 메소드는, 이 클래스가 Adjustable 인터페이스를 적절히 구현하기 위해서 public 가 되어 있습니다.

정의:
인터페이스 Adjustable 내의 setMinimum
파라미터:
min - 최소치
예외:
AWTError - 불려 가면(자) 항상 에러를 throw 한다

getMinimum

public int getMinimum()
인터페이스 Adjustable 의 기술:
조정 가능한 객체의 최소치를 돌려줍니다.

정의:
인터페이스 Adjustable 내의 getMinimum
반환값:
조정 가능한 객체의 최소치

setMaximum

public void setMaximum(int max)
이 메소드는, 절대 사용자 코드에 의해 호출하지 말아 주세요. 이 메소드는, 이 클래스가 Adjustable 인터페이스를 적절히 구현하기 위해서 public 가 되어 있습니다.

정의:
인터페이스 Adjustable 내의 setMaximum
파라미터:
max - 최대치
예외:
AWTError - 불려 가면(자) 항상 에러를 throw 한다

getMaximum

public int getMaximum()
인터페이스 Adjustable 의 기술:
조정 가능한 객체의 최대치를 돌려줍니다.

정의:
인터페이스 Adjustable 내의 getMaximum
반환값:
조정 가능한 객체의 최대치

setUnitIncrement

public void setUnitIncrement(int u)
인터페이스 Adjustable 의 기술:
조정 가능한 객체의 유니트 증분치를 설정합니다.

정의:
인터페이스 Adjustable 내의 setUnitIncrement
파라미터:
u - 유니트 증분치

getUnitIncrement

public int getUnitIncrement()
인터페이스 Adjustable 의 기술:
조정 가능한 객체의 유니트 증분치를 돌려줍니다.

정의:
인터페이스 Adjustable 내의 getUnitIncrement
반환값:
조정 가능한 객체의 유니트 증분치

setBlockIncrement

public void setBlockIncrement(int b)
인터페이스 Adjustable 의 기술:
조정 가능한 객체의 블록 증분치를 설정합니다.

정의:
인터페이스 Adjustable 내의 setBlockIncrement
파라미터:
b - 블록 증분치

getBlockIncrement

public int getBlockIncrement()
인터페이스 Adjustable 의 기술:
조정 가능한 객체의 블록 증분치를 돌려줍니다.

정의:
인터페이스 Adjustable 내의 getBlockIncrement
반환값:
조정 가능한 객체의 블록 증분치

setVisibleAmount

public void setVisibleAmount(int v)
이 메소드는, 절대 사용자 코드에 의해 호출하지 말아 주세요. 이 메소드는, 이 클래스가 Adjustable 인터페이스를 적절히 구현하기 위해서 public 가 되어 있습니다.

정의:
인터페이스 Adjustable 내의 setVisibleAmount
파라미터:
v - 인디케이터(indicator)의 길이
예외:
AWTError - 불려 가면(자) 항상 에러를 throw 한다

getVisibleAmount

public int getVisibleAmount()
인터페이스 Adjustable 의 기술:
비례 인디케이터(indicator)의 길이를 돌려줍니다.

정의:
인터페이스 Adjustable 내의 getVisibleAmount
반환값:
비례 인디케이터(indicator)의 길이

setValueIsAdjusting

public void setValueIsAdjusting(boolean b)
valueIsAdjusting 프로퍼티을 설정합니다.

파라미터:
b - 조정이 진행중의 새로운 상태
도입된 버젼:
1.4
관련 항목:
getValueIsAdjusting()

getValueIsAdjusting

public boolean getValueIsAdjusting()
사용자가 액션을 취득중이기 위해서(때문에) 값의 변경이 진행되고 있는 경우에, true 를 돌려줍니다.

반환값:
valueIsAdjusting 프로퍼티의 값
관련 항목:
setValueIsAdjusting(boolean)

setValue

public void setValue(int v)
이 스크롤 바의 값을, 지정된 값으로 설정합니다.  

지정된 값이 현재의 최소치보다 작은 경우, 이 값은 현재의 최소치로 옮겨집니다. 또, 지정된 값이 현재의 최대치보다 큰 경우, 이 값은 현재의 최대치로 옮겨집니다.

정의:
인터페이스 Adjustable 내의 setValue
파라미터:
v - 스크롤 바의 새로운 값

getValue

public int getValue()
인터페이스 Adjustable 의 기술:
조정 가능한 객체의 현재의 값을 돌려줍니다.

정의:
인터페이스 Adjustable 내의 getValue
반환값:
조정 가능한 객체의 현재의 값

addAdjustmentListener

public void addAdjustmentListener(AdjustmentListener  l)
ScrollPaneAdjustable 로부터 조정 이벤트를 받기 위해서(때문에), 지정된 조정 청취자를 추가합니다. lnull 의 경우, 예외는 throw 되지 않고, 처리도 실행되지 않습니다.  

AWT thread 모델의 상세한 것에 대하여는,「AWT Threading Issues」를 참조해 주세요.

정의:
인터페이스 Adjustable 내의 addAdjustmentListener
파라미터:
l - 조정 청취자
관련 항목:
removeAdjustmentListener(java.awt.event.AdjustmentListener) , getAdjustmentListeners() , AdjustmentListener , AdjustmentEvent

removeAdjustmentListener

public void removeAdjustmentListener(AdjustmentListener  l)
ScrollPaneAdjustable 로부터 조정 이벤트를 받지 않게, 지정된 조정 청취자를 삭제합니다. lnull 의 경우, 예외는 throw 되지 않고, 처리도 실행되지 않습니다.  

AWT thread 모델의 상세한 것에 대하여는,「AWT Threading Issues」를 참조해 주세요.

정의:
인터페이스 Adjustable 내의 removeAdjustmentListener
파라미터:
l - 조정 청취자
도입된 버젼:
JDK1. 1
관련 항목:
addAdjustmentListener(java.awt.event.AdjustmentListener) , getAdjustmentListeners() , AdjustmentListener , AdjustmentEvent

getAdjustmentListeners

public AdjustmentListener [] getAdjustmentListeners()
ScrollPaneAdjustable 에 등록된 모든 조정 청취자의 배열을 돌려줍니다.

반환값:
ScrollPaneAdjustable 의 모든 AdjustmentListener, 또는 현재 조정 청취자가 등록되지 않은 경우는 빈 상태(empty)의 배열
도입된 버젼:
1.4
관련 항목:
addAdjustmentListener(java.awt.event.AdjustmentListener) , removeAdjustmentListener(java.awt.event.AdjustmentListener) , AdjustmentListener , AdjustmentEvent

toString

public String  toString()
이 스크롤 바 및 그 값의 캐릭터 라인 표현을 돌려줍니다.

오버라이드(override):
클래스 Object 내의 toString
반환값:
이 스크롤 바의 캐릭터 라인 표현

paramString

public String  paramString()
이 스크롤 바 상태를 나타내는 캐릭터 라인을 돌려줍니다. 이 메소드는 디버그 전용이며, 반환되는 캐릭터 라인의 내용 및 형식은 구현에 따라서 다릅니다. 반환되는 캐릭터 라인은 빈 상태(empty)의 경우가 있습니다만,null 로는 되지 않습니다.

반환값:
이 스크롤 바의 파라미터 캐릭터 라인

JavaTM Platform
Standard Ed. 6

버그의 보고와 기능의 요청
한층 더 자세한 API 레퍼런스 및 개발자 문서에 대해서는,Java SE 개발자용 문서를 참조해 주세요. 개발자전용의 상세한 해설, 개념의 개요, 용어의 정의, 버그의 회피책, 및 코드 실례가 포함되어 있습니다.

Copyright 2006 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ms . Documentation Redistribution Policy 도 참조해 주세요.